package dns
import (
"errors"
"testing"
"github.com/miekg/dns"
"github.com/stretchr/testify/assert"
"github.com/stretchr/testify/require"
)
func Test_ValidateProvider(t *testing.T) {
t.Parallel()
testCases := map[string]struct {
provider Provider
err error
}{
"valid provider": {
provider: Google,
},
"invalid provider": {
provider: Provider("invalid"),
err: errors.New("unknown provider: invalid"),
},
}
for name, testCase := range testCases {
testCase := testCase
t.Run(name, func(t *testing.T) {
t.Parallel()
err := ValidateProvider(testCase.provider)
if testCase.err != nil {
require.Error(t, err)
assert.Equal(t, testCase.err.Error(), err.Error())
} else {
assert.NoError(t, err)
}
})
}
}
func Test_data(t *testing.T) {
t.Parallel()
testCases := map[string]struct {
provider Provider
data providerData
panicMessage string
}{
"google": {
provider: Google,
data: providerData{
nameserver: "ns1.google.com:53",
fqdn: "o-o.myaddr.l.google.com.",
class: dns.ClassINET,
},
},
"cloudflare": {
provider: Cloudflare,
data: providerData{
nameserver: "one.one.one.one:53",
fqdn: "whoami.cloudflare.",
class: dns.ClassCHAOS,
},
},
"invalid provider": {
provider: Provider("invalid"),
panicMessage: `provider unknown: "invalid"`,
},
}
for name, testCase := range testCases {
testCase := testCase
t.Run(name, func(t *testing.T) {
t.Parallel()
if len(testCase.panicMessage) > 0 {
assert.PanicsWithValue(t, testCase.panicMessage, func() {
testCase.provider.data()
})
return
}
data := testCase.provider.data()
assert.Equal(t, testCase.data, data)
})
}
}
